How to get from West Wareham to Reading by bus, subway and train?
By bus, subway and train
To get from West Wareham to Reading in Boston, you’ll need to take 3 bus lines, one train line and one subway line: take the LINK 4 bus from Wareham Crossing station to Lakeville Mbta Station station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the MIDDLEBOROUGH/LAKEVILLE train, then the RED LINE subway, then the 350 bus and finally take the 354 bus from 81 Cambridge Rd Opp Locust St station to 400 W Cummings Pk station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 4 hr 34 min. The ride fare is $15.60.

Alternative route by bus, subway and train via LINK 4, MIDDLEBOROUGH/LAKEVILLE, RED LINE, ORANGE LINE and 137
To get from West Wareham to Reading in Boston,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ines, one train line and 2 subway lines: take the LINK 4 bus from Wareham Crossing station to Lakeville Mbta Station station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the MIDDLEBOROUGH/LAKEVILLE train, then the RED LINE subway, then the ORANGE LINE subway and finally take the 137 bus from Washington St @ Grove St station to Lincoln St @ Reading Depot station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 3 hr 7 min. The ride fare is $11.35.
